Ballet:

Pink footed tights, black leotard, pink canvas/leather ballet slippers, hair in a neat bun, NO underwear under your tights! Black skirts acceptable.

Men/boys black jazz pants, or heavy weight tights, black canvas/leather ballet shoes & mask covering the mouth & nose.



Tap or Jazz:

Black leggings/jazz pants/Tights close fitting shirt, hair away from face, black jazz shoes, black tap shoes & mask covering the mouth & nose.


Hip Hop:

NO black sole shoes, loose comfy clothing, NO Jeans, hair away from face.

& mask covering the mouth & nose.


Team:

All black dance attire, no print, w/proper shoes for the dance style. Hair up, no jewelry, black dance shorts/leggings/tights, form fitting shirts/crop tops only. & mask covering the mouth & nose.


Swing/Tango/Irish Dance:

Comfy clothing,NO black sole shoes & mask covering the mouth & nose.


Contemporary/Lyrical

Loose or form fitting pants, close fitted shirts, foot undies/bare feet, no bare midriff's, hair away from face. & mask covering the mouth & nose.

Princess/Prince Ballet:

Pink ballet shoes, leotard in any color with detachable skirt, pink footed tights, hair up in a neat bun. Tiara, wand, tutus are optional. Males: Same as regular ballet & mask covering the mouth & nose.

Adult Classes:

Comfy clothing, hair up, no dangling jewelry, black or tan dance shoes (jazz/ballet/tap) Due to the safety of our dancers & instructor's, no dangling, sharp, distracting jewelry, hats, or hair attire at ANYTIME! & mask covering the mouth & nose.
